Csound Csound-dev Csound-tekno Search About

Re: [Csnd] CsoundQT multicore, threads, and new parser options question

Date2013-01-01 13:11
Fromjohn ffitch
SubjectRe: [Csnd] CsoundQT multicore, threads, and new parser options question
> Also what is the 'Use new parser' option good for?

The new parser is largely the same as the old parser; but it does have
some new features like until loops and tables/t-vars.  It is also
necessary for the multicore option as that uses compiler static
analysis.

In CS6 the old parser has been removed, so this dual state was a
transition state.  My advice was always to use the new parser unless
it failed, but I have vested interests in debugging Csound.

==John ffitch

Date2013-01-01 13:19
FromVictor Lazzarini
SubjectRe: [Csnd] CsoundQT multicore, threads, and new parser options question
The new parser also produces faster code and parses more quickly.
On 1 Jan 2013, at 13:11, john ffitch wrote:

>> Also what is the 'Use new parser' option good for?
> 
> The new parser is largely the same as the old parser; but it does have
> some new features like until loops and tables/t-vars.  It is also
> necessary for the multicore option as that uses compiler static
> analysis.
> 
> In CS6 the old parser has been removed, so this dual state was a
> transition state.  My advice was always to use the new parser unless
> it failed, but I have vested interests in debugging Csound.
> 
> ==John ffitch
> 
> 
> Send bugs reports to the Sourceforge bug tracker
>            https://sourceforge.net/tracker/?group_id=81968&atid=564599
> Discussions of bugs and features can be posted here
> To unsubscribe, send email sympa@lists.bath.ac.uk with body "unsubscribe csound"
> 

Dr Victor Lazzarini
Senior Lecturer
Dept. of Music
NUI Maynooth Ireland
tel.: +353 1 708 3545
Victor dot Lazzarini AT nuim dot ie